Transaction 3143300873b46be810f04c1424bbf9a44ca36520814344c5fb554ee8efe82c49
1 Input
2 Outputs
- 3143300873b46be810f04c1424bbf9a44ca36520814344c5fb554ee8efe82c49:0
- 3143300873b46be810f04c1424bbf9a44ca36520814344c5fb554ee8efe82c49:1
value 123570
address 19CuhFmFKtNsFf9HbmoWyM8gh2Hg9AGxKE
value 207627
address 1LDrNRZZNubqZ32zA2zyX8KKt3JiRNftye